
New York-based Studio Libeskind, led by Daniel Libeskind, has designed the Sekyra Flowers apartment buildings, which, together with the new square, are creating the heart of the emerging Rohan City district of Sekyra Group in Prague.
There will be approximately 500 apartments in four residential buildings. Within this central phase of Rohan City, a total of 1,650 apartments will be built with an investment of CZK 15 billion (€618 million).
Streets and parks in the new district will be named after prominent philosophers, making Rohan City the first comprehensive philosophical district in Europe.
Luděk Sekyra shared his vision of the space: "With respect for the surrounding urbanism, Sekyra Flowers will delineate, define and revitalise the newly created square, piazza, both as a place of civic and community life and as an environment representing reciprocity and continuity, in other words, mutuality and permanence of values. The heart of the new Rohan City district will be created here."
The Rohan City project completion is expected by 2035. The total costs will reach CZK 30 billion (€1.24 billion).
